During the Festival : the Passport, for the general public

The Passport: from 20th June to 20th July 2008

A chance for the public to gain an insight into musicians' residential courses.
Projected number: 8 000 spectators

The Passport is the name of the non-transferable pass priced €15 which enables the holder to attend the events program of the Academy Passport, which includes all the public events offered by the artists in residence at the Academy – masterclasses, recitals and concerts – scheduled for June and July in Aix-en-Provence. Holding a passport means you will be able to support artists at the start of their careers and follow the development of their masterclass work up until their public performance in a concert or recital.

The schedule, times and programs for the Passport are announced every week in the Festival's newsletter, "Vibrations", (published weekly in June and July) and on www.festival-aix.com. Tickets for one concert or recital which is part of the Passport program are also on sale the night before the performance, priced €10.
